# Break-Glass Access — InvoForge Renderer

Plugin authors normally interact with the InvoForge PDF renderer through the sandboxed plugin API only. Break-glass access exists solely for incidents where a malformed plugin corrupts the render queue and the sandbox cannot be reached. Request approval from the on-call steward first; all break-glass sessions are logged and reviewed within 24 hours. Once approval is granted, unlock the emergency console using the recovery passphrase that appears immediately below.

recovery phrase for yawif-hahif: druys-kelius-ralax-raliel

**Who to Contact: CrashFunnel Pipeline**

CrashFunnel ingests crash reports from the Pebblenote mobile apps and routes them to triage queues. Symbolication issues: ping the Tooling rotation. Ingestion lag or dropped reports: that's the Pipeline squad. Dashboard access requests go through your onboarding buddy. For anything ambiguous, email the pipeline owners directly at the address below.

alerts address for kafof-bagag: kasael@olvarqdyn.corp

Handover: Markwright pipeline (Tessa → Joram)

The markdown rendering pipeline is stable after last week's sanitizer fix; footnote rendering still lags on large documents, tracked in the Brindle backlog. Nightly cache warms run cleanly. Joram takes pager duty from Monday. For the sync, note the renderer currently runs with these configuration values.

config for kahag-tafop:
WENWYN_PIN=7412
WENWYN_TENANT=fenion
WENWYN_METRICS_HOST=metrics.wenwyn.zemvarnet.local
WENWYN_SEAL=seal_cafee3b9
WENWYN_STANDBY_TEAM=praox

**Q: Fan-out backpressure — what throttles what?**

The Hollowbell dispatcher pauses fan-out when any downstream channel queue exceeds 10k messages. Push and email pause independently; in-app never pauses. Paused batches retry with exponential backoff, max 6 attempts, then land in the dead-letter topic. Don't raise queue limits without checking consumer lag first. Thresholds, alerts, and drain procedure are documented here.

wiki page, kahog-bajop: https://gitlab.xolmarlabs.example/build/pipeline/repo/projects/pipeline/merge_requests/job/4619e09e18550414d853714c